Giant Moray - puhi ‘iari
(Gymnothorax
javanicus)
Photo by Gerick Bergsma
| Range extends from the Red Sea to the Marquesas and Oeno Atoll (Pitcairn Group), North to the Ryukyu and Hawaiian Islands, South to the Australs and New Caledonia. | |
![]() |
|
| Occurs on lagoon and seaward reefs to depths of 150 feet. | |
![]() |
|
| Feeds primarily on fishes and occasionally on crustaceans. | |
![]() |
|
| This eel is probably the world's largest species of moray, growing to almost 10 feet in length. | |
